Latest Patents
Snehal Khisty holds a patent for an "Integrated Sensor Water Shield." This invention features a sensor probe designed for an exhaust system, which includes a sensor body, a sensor cup, and a fluid shield. The sensor body defines a conduit with multiple apertures formed through its sidewall. The sensor cup is attached to one end of the conduit and is in fluid communication with it. Additionally, the sensor cup has an outlet formed within it. The fluid shield is integrally coupled to the sensor cup and is strategically positioned to deflect fluid away from the outlet, enhancing the efficiency of the exhaust system.
